About University of Opole. Inauguration of the academic year 2019/2020. University of Opole comprises twelve faculties and nineteen sceintific institutes cooperating with other university units, which together form a dynamic, modern and versatile academic organism.
At the University of Opole we continue to broaden our offer of studies in English. This year we have opened six new degree programmes in English: Biological Chemistry, International Business, Paleobiology, Polish Studies, Regional Governance in Europe, and Sustainable Development.

The University of Opole ( Polish: Uniwersytet Opolski) is a public university in the city of Opole. It was founded in 1994 from a merger of two parallel educational institutions. The university has 17,500 students completing 32 academic majors and 53 specializations.
